The ACE certification is respected because it validates foundational engineering competence. Unlike many vendors, Google Cloud does not mandate a formal prerequisite or formal training hours to sit for the exam. Here is the high-level breakdown of what you need to qualify.
Recommended Hands-On Experience: A minimum of 6 months of hands-on experience working with Google Cloud products and services, including deploying, monitoring, and maintaining projects in the cloud.

Launch, configure, and manage high-availability deployments using Managed Instance Groups (MIGs), auto-scaling, and different machine families.
Architect VPC networks and subnets, and configure precise firewall rules to control ingress and egress traffic, eliminating accidental exposure and common security pitfalls.
Implement various Cloud Load Balancers (Global, Regional) and configure robust health checks for continuous uptime during Riverside, CA-scale traffic spikes.
Deploy applications to App Engine Standard and Flexible environments, mastering configuration files and scaling behavior.
Create, configure, and monitor a production-ready GKE cluster. Deploy multi-container applications and execute basic cluster maintenance tasks.
Containerize applications for Cloud Run and build event-driven automation using Cloud Functions to minimize operational overhead and cost.
Master Cloud Storage for global data needs. Select the right storage class (Standard, Nearline, Coldline, Archive) and implement Object Lifecycle Management to optimize costs.
Understand the operational differences between Cloud SQL (PostgreSQL/MySQL) and Cloud Datastore/Firestore (NoSQL), a crucial exam topic.
Get hands-on with BigQuery and basic Cloud AI/ML tools. Build foundational skills relevant to Google Cloud Certified Professional Data Engineer and other professional paths.
Implement robust monitoring with Cloud Monitoring, configure custom metrics, and set up actionable alerts for critical service degradations.
Deploy infrastructure using Deployment Manager and understand configuration state management principles for repeatable, automated setups.
Use Cloud Logging to analyze error logs, identify root causes of deployment failures (e.g., IAM, networking), and execute basic incident response workflows.
